Lack of Airflow



If you're experiencing a lack of airflow, it's likely as a result of a clogged up air filter. When your air filter comes to be clogged with dust, dust, and debris, it limits the circulation of air via your a/c system. This can result in bad air flow and decreased cooling or heating efficiency.

To fix this issue, start by situating your air filter. It's usually located behind an air vent or grille in your home. When you've found it, get rid of the old filter and change it with a brand-new one. Make certain to pick a filter that's the appropriate dimension for your HVAC system.

Frequently transforming your air filter, a minimum of every three months, will aid to prevent future air movement problems and maintain your system running smoothly.

Unusual Sounds



If you listen to any uncommon or loud noises coming from your HVAC system, it is necessary to address them immediately. Weird noises can show different problems with your cooling and heating system that require focus.

One common sound is a screeching noise, which may recommend a damaged or loose belt. In this case, you can attempt tightening up or changing the belt to fix the issue.

One more noise you might listen to is a knocking or clanging sound, which could indicate a loosened or damaged component inside the system. It's essential to have a professional examine and repair the problem to prevent more damage.

In addition, a rattling sound might suggest loosened elements or particles in the system. Routine maintenance and cleansing can aid remove these sounds and maintain your cooling and heating system running efficiently.

High Energy Bills



Are you battling with skyrocketing power costs? It can be annoying to see your monthly costs enhancing without any noticeable reason.

Here are a few feasible reasons that your energy bills are so high:

1. Poor insulation: If your home lacks correct insulation, it can result in considerable power loss, requiring your HVAC system to work harder and consume more power.

2. Dripping ductwork: Leaks in your ductwork can trigger warmed or cooled down air to leave, resulting in energy waste and higher bills.

3. Outdated heating and cooling system: An old, inefficient a/c system can take in extra energy to preserve a comfortable temperature level in your house.

4. Thermostat setups: Incorrect thermostat setups, like keeping it at a high temperature when you're not at home, can cause unnecessary power use.

Determining and addressing these concerns can aid you decrease your power costs and save cash in the future.

System Leaks



If you observe air conditioning or heater leaks, it is very important to address them quickly in order to stop additional damages and preserve the effectiveness of your a/c system.

System leaks can occur in numerous parts of your a/c system, such as the ductwork, pipelines, or refrigerant lines. These leaks can lead to a loss of cooling or home heating capability and can additionally create water damages or mold development if left without treatment.

To deal with system leaks, begin by recognizing the source of the leakage. Maybe a loosened connection, a fractured pipe, or a harmed seal. As soon as you have actually recognized the trouble, you can after that take the required actions to fix or replace the damaged component.
